Position: Assistant Nurse Manager (ANM) - Critical Care

About This Role

The Assistant Nurse Manager (ANM) in Critical Care is a Registered Nurse responsible for supervising patient care, clinical personnel, and unit operations. This role is ideal for experienced nurses looking to lead and enhance patient-centered care in a collaborative environment.

Highlights
  • Location: New Britain, CT
  • Facility: The Hospital of Central Connecticut
  • Department/Unit: 91005-Critical Care
  • Schedule: Full Time, Night shift
What You'll Do
  • Supervise patient care and clinical personnel in the critical care unit.
  • Oversee daily operations of the assigned department, including off-shift and weekend supervision.
  • Manage resources, quality improvement, and payroll.
  • Create and maintain colleague schedules.
  • Monitor patient throughput to facilitate efficient clinical operations.
  • Ensure a safe and therapeutic unit environment, working as a staff RN as needed.
  • Support leadership in fostering standards of excellence and professional development.
  • Participate in and may lead Performance Improvement work in the department.
Requirements

Education:

  • Bachelor of Science in Nursing required; existing incumbents must obtain BSN within 3 years.

Experience:

  • 2 years of acute care nursing experience required.
  • 5 years of Critical Care experience required; management roles preferred.
  • 3-5 years of leadership experience required.

Licenses &

Certifications:

  • Current Registered Nurse license in the State of CT.
  • Certified in Basic Life Support (BLS) from the American Heart Association (AHA).
  • Other certifications may be required by specialty.
